Self-discipline is the key to achieving long-term success, but it’s something many of us struggle with. Whether it's sticking to a workout routine, finishing projects on time, or managing your finances, self-discipline can make all the difference. Here's how you can build it:
1. Set Clear Goals
Having a clear vision of what you want to achieve makes it easier to stay disciplined. Break big goals into smaller, manageable tasks to keep yourself focused.
2. Create a Routine
Self-discipline thrives on routine. Develop a daily schedule that incorporates your most important tasks and stick to it as consistently as possible.
3. Remove Temptations
Distractions make staying disciplined difficult. Eliminate things that divert your attention, whether it’s social media, junk food, or excessive TV.
4. Use Time Blocks
Break your work into time blocks and focus on one task at a time. Try using the Pomodoro Technique (25 minutes of work, 5 minutes of break) to maintain focus.
5. Reward Yourself
Reward yourself for completing tasks. Treat yourself to something small, like a short break or a snack, when you accomplish a goal.
Self-discipline is a skill you can build over time. Start with small changes, stay consistent, and watch yourself achieve your goals! 💪✨
